At its core, a Random Number Generator (RNG) is an algorithm that produces a sequence of numbers that mimic unpredictability. Unlike physical random processes, such as coin flipping, which are influenced by numerous variables, an RNG can replicate a wide range of random-like distributions and properties.

In addition to algorithms, physical processes can also be used to generate absolute unpredictability. This is done by utilizing chaos, which refers to the internal uncertainty in the real world. Examples of entropy-based RNGs include thermal noise, generated by radiactive materials.
For many applications, especially those that require unbreakable codes, such as financial transactions, complete chaos is essential. As a result, organizations often rely on physical RNGs that harness the inherent variability of physical processes to generate cryptographically secure random numbers. These HRNGs are often embedded in microprocessors, providing unrivaled levels of security and randomness.
